Deep learning in medical applications usually faces the problem of limited training data that does not represent most of the relevant distribution. This is due to the fact that, both, the acquisition process of the data is difficult and the labeling of medical data is costly. The former is caused by the complex and expensive nature of medical sensors and strict data privacy laws. The latter is due to the high wages of medical professionals.
